a compound formed by the elements a and b has a cubic structure in which a atoms are the corners of the cube and b atoms are at the face centres. derive the formula of the compound. what is the co-ordination number of a and b d) what type of forces found in i) he atoms ii) nacl

As A atoms are present at the 8 corners of the cube, therefore number of atoms of A in the unit cell is = 1/8 x 8 = 1
 
As B atoms are present at the face centres of the C faces of the cube thus no. of atoms of B = 1/2 x 6 = 3
Ratio A:B = 1:3
So formula of compound is AB3
